The Alinity C analyzer is a modern clinical chemistry analyzer designed by Abbott. It helps labs perform tests quickly and accurately. This device is known for saving time and offering reliable results. With the right installation and workflow, it can improve your lab's efficiency.

In this guide, we’ll walk through the top features of the Alinity C, how it helps with workflow, and what to expect during setup.

Key Features of the Alinity C Analyzer

1. High Throughput for Busy Labs

The Alinity C can perform up to 1,200 tests per hour. This high speed helps labs process many samples quickly. 2. Compact, Space-Saving Design

The analyzer has a compact footprint, meaning it fits easily in tight lab spaces. You don’t need a large room to install it. The design helps reduce clutter and allows easy movement in the lab.

3. Continuous Access

Labs don’t have to stop the analyzer to load new samples. It allows continuous access to samples, reagents, and cuvettes, which means less downtime and better productivity.

4. Intelligent Sample Management

The system uses smart routing for samples. It identifies which samples need urgent testing and processes them first. This keeps turnaround times low, even during peak hours.

5. Intuitive Touchscreen Interface

The user-friendly touchscreen helps lab technicians operate the system with ease. It reduces training time and allows smooth day-to-day operations.

How the Alinity C Supports Lab Workflow

Faster Test Results

With its speed and real-time access to consumables, the Alinity C helps deliver faster results. This is useful for time-sensitive tests where doctors and patients cannot afford delays.

Fewer Interruptions

Thanks to automated alerts, the system notifies the operator about reagent levels, calibration needs, or maintenance in advance. This means fewer unexpected stoppages.

Streamlined Sample Flow

The Alinity C’s automated sample loading and priority handling reduce manual handling. This makes it easier for the lab team to focus on result interpretation and patient care.

Data Integration

It easily connects with LIS (Laboratory Information Systems), allowing data to be stored, accessed, and shared without manual entry. This reduces errors and boosts productivity.

Alinity C Installation Guide

Installing the Alinity C is simple but requires professional setup. Here’s a step-by-step outline of the process:

Step 1: Pre-Installation Site Check

Abbott provides a checklist that covers space, electrical needs, and temperature control. Make sure your lab meets these requirements to ensure smooth setup.

Step 2: Delivery and Unpacking

The analyzer arrives in secure packaging. Authorized personnel should carefully unpack the system and check that all components are present.

Step 3: System Setup

The setup team installs the hardware, connects it to power, and performs a system diagnostic to confirm everything is working. The computer interface is also set up.

Step 4: Software Configuration

Once hardware is ready, the software is installed and updated. All lab-specific settings, such as sample types and test menus, are configured.

Step 5: Reagent and Cuvette Loading

Reagents, diluents, and cuvettes are loaded into the analyzer. These are barcode-scanned for accuracy. The system confirms their placement and readiness.

Step 6: Calibration and Quality Control

Before going live, the analyzer must be calibrated using known control samples. Quality control steps ensure accurate readings and compliance with lab standards.

Step 7: Staff Training

Technicians receive hands-on training. They learn how to run tests, check results, perform maintenance, and troubleshoot common issues.

Maintenance and Support

Regular maintenance ensures top performance. Abbott offers service plans that include:

  • Routine inspections

  • Calibration support

  • Software updates

  • 24/7 technical help

Technicians should also follow daily, weekly, and monthly maintenance schedules for cleaning and checking system parts.
